George Taylor, Greg Robinson and Neil Matthews of Handsfree UK are attempting to kayak the length of the Leeds to Liverpool Canal to raise money to help Emma Hoolin from Wigan who is suffering from an agressive form of childhood called neuroblastoma.

By completing the 127 miles and navigating the 92 locks along the length of the famous canal they hope to raise enough money for the J-A-C-K (Joining Against Cancer in Kids) charity to send Emma for urgent specialist antibody treatment in America that can stop the cancer from coming back.
